What Is A Dental Crown?
Dental crowns are tooth shaped caps that help restore the shape, strength and appearances of teeth that have been damaged. Think of it like a helmet that protects your tooth. Like a helmet, once a crown is cemented in, it covers the entire tooth that is visible along the gum line.
Crowns are helpful for:
- Teeth that have been fractured or damaged by decay
- Teeth that have had a root canal
- Dental implants
- Teeth that have an undesirable shape or color
- Houses the other extremity of a dental bridge
What Are The Types of Dental Crowns Available in India?
- Metal Crowns (Gold / Silver Alloy)
Metal crowns can be gold, silver, or other metal alloys. They are some of the most durable crowns and are not likely to chip or break.
Best For: Back molars that deal with the most chewing
Pros: Lasting (over 20 years), less tooth needs to be removed
Cons: Not good for front teeth — very visible
Cost In India: ₹2,000 – ₹8,000 per crown
2. Porcelain Fused to Metal (PFM) crowns
Compared to an all-metal crown, a PFM crown has a porcelain outer layer which provides an even more natural appearance.
Best for: All teeth
Pros: Porcelain fused to metal crowns are artificially stronger against all-porcelain crowns, and more aesthetically pleasing compared to all-metal crowns
Cons: A dark line may appear at the gums over time
Cost in India: ₹3,500 – ₹12,000 per crown
3. All-Ceramic / All-Porcelain Crowns
All-ceramic crowns are, without question, the crowns that appear the most natural. They have a perfect match to the color and translucency of real teeth.
Best for: Front teeth and individuals with metal allergies
Pros: Aesthetics are superior, fully biocompatible, no metal line at gums
Cons: Not as durable as porcelain fused to metal or metal crowns
Cost in India: ₹5,000 – ₹15,000 per crown
4. Zirconia Crowns
Currently, Zirconia crowns, which may be the strongest crown material, are the most popular in India. They allow for the strength of metal crowns, while appearing more natural.
Best for: Front and back teeth
Pros: Very strong, natural appearance, fully biocompatible, long-lasting
Cons: More expensive than the rest
Cost in India: ₹8,000 – ₹25,000 per crown
5. E-Max (Lithium Disilicate) Crowns
The material for E-Max crowns is a highly strong and aesthetically pleasing crown glass that has a remarkable appearance. E-max crowns are also an excellent option for highly aesthetic cases.
Best for: Front teeth
Pros: Superb appearance and durability
Cons: Cost and not for heavy biting
Cost in India: ₹10,000 – ₹30,000 per crown
6. Stainless Steel Crowns
Children’s pediatric dentistry crowns are usually temporary crowns. However, in some instances, they may also be adult dental crowns that are temporary.
Most appropriate for: Temporary solution, milk teeth
Advantages: cost-effective, fast
Disadvantages: not for adults, not permanent, not aesthetic
Estimated cost in India: ₹1,000 – ₹3,000 per crown
Dental Crowns Cost in India – Price by City
The cost of dental crowns varies significantly depending on your city and the clinic you visit:
| Crown Type | Small City / Town | Metro City (Mumbai/Delhi/Bangalore) |
| Metal Crown | ₹2,000 – ₹5,000 | ₹5,000 – ₹8,000 |
| PFM Crown | ₹3,500 – ₹7,000 | ₹7,000 – ₹12,000 |
| All-Ceramic Crown | ₹5,000 – ₹10,000 | ₹10,000 – ₹15,000 |
| Zirconia Crown | ₹8,000 – ₹15,000 | ₹15,000 – ₹25,000 |
| E-Max Crown | ₹10,000 – ₹18,000 | ₹20,000 – ₹30,000 |
| Stainless Steel | ₹1,000 – ₹2,000 | ₹2,000 – ₹3,000 |
Which Dental Crown Should You Choose?
| Your Priority | Best Crown Type |
| Lowest cost | Metal or Stainless Steel |
| Best appearance (front teeth) | E-Max or All-Ceramic |
| Best strength + looks combined | Zirconia |
| Middle ground (cost + looks) | PFM Crown |
| Child’s tooth | Stainless Steel |

FAQs:
Q1. Which dental crown is best in India?
Zirconia crowns are popular in India for front and back teeth as they are strong, long lasting, and aesthetic.
Q2. How long do dental crowns last in India?
Metal and zirconia crowns have a 15-25 year lifespan. PFM and ceramic crowns have a 10-15 year lifespan. Stainless steel crowns are designed to fall out as they are for growing children.
Q3. Is the dental crown painful?
No. The procedure is done under local anaesthesia, so you feel no pain during the treatment. Mild sensitivity for a few days after is normal.
Q4. Can a dental crown be done in one day?
Yes. Many modern clinics in India now use CAD/CAM technology to make same-day zirconia or ceramic crowns — no temporary crown needed.
Q5. Does dental insurance cover crowns in India?
Some corporate health insurance policies cover dental crowns partially. Always check your policy document or speak to your insurer before the procedure.
Q6. What is the cheapest dental crown in India?
Stainless steel crowns are the cheapest at ₹1,000–₹3,000, followed by metal (gold/silver alloy) crowns at ₹2,000–₹8,000.
